**From the 2013 Thread**

If you want to get back into lifting, or need a new lifting routine, START HERE:

http://startingstrength.wikia.com/wi...inner_Programs

If you have questions about the SS programs, look here:

http://startingstrength.wikia.com/wiki/FAQ

Keep in mind that you're a novice lifter for a longer period of time than you think you are. Novice lifting can last anywhere from a few months to a year or two, depending on how hard you hit the weights and where you started.

Once you've reached the point where you don't make regular progress on the SS program, you are ready to move on to the intermediate stage, which can last you for a good number of years. Find it HERE:

http://madcow.hostzi.com/5x5_Program/Linear_5x5.htm

If you're a very advanced lifter (many, many years of CONSISTENT weight training), then there are lot of programs out there, and which one you pick is simply a matter of preference. If you're really that advanced, you should know what works for you and what doesn't by this point.

The whole slow digesting vs fast digesting/post workout shake thing I feel is mostly marketing smoke and mirrors. In the grand scheme of things, it doesn't matter if you slam a shake after lifting, or wait 20 mins until your home and just eat and big meal. The minute you mix something with your shake (milk/banana/pb) or drink it with a meal, your slowing the digestion down anyway. All that matters is at the end of the day, you hit your daily macros. Whether its 300g of protein over 6 meals, or 2, it doesnt matter.
